Court has power to make cy-pres orders in class action settlements, judge says

Class Actions 2020-01-17 10:19 pm | Melbourne
The judge who last month approved a $29 million settlement in a consumer class action against Radio Rentals has held that courts have power to order part of a settlement sum to go to charitable causes where distributing the funds to group members is too hard or impossible.
